The size of Coburg is approximately 7.0 square kilometres. It has 33 parks covering nearly 7.4% of total area. The population of Coburg in 2016 was 26185 people. By 2021 the population was 26574 showing a population growth of 1.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Coburg is 30-39 years. Households in Coburg are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Coburg work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 64.30% of the homes in Coburg were owner-occupied compared with 62.80% in 2016.
